Thanks to 4sevens, I had the opportunity to attend the Outdoor Retailer's show in Salt Lake City today. Some of the coolest things I saw were at the Photon booth. They have a new version of the Proton coming out called the Photon Pro. It looks the same, but has much higher output. I believe the packaging said 100 lumens! They also have a new multi-mode key chain light called the Ray. It has 6 5mm LEDs and is powered by a rechargeable lithium battery. It can be charged using any 1.5V alkaline battery using wire leads with charging magnets. There will also be a solar panel charger sold as an accessory. It uses a clicky switch similar to the X-Light Micro.
I also got to play with all the new Surefire LED models including the 6P LED and G2 LED. They are very impressive. I cornered the guy at the both and asked him about the advertised run times. He said that the E2L will go about 5 hours at full regulated brightness, and about the same for the P60L equipped lights.
I post more details later if I can think of them.
